IT’S OFFICIAL: JACKSON FAMILY ACQUIRES MURPHY-GOODE

Jackson Family Wines, the holding company of Kendall-Jackson, has announced it will acquire Sonoma winery Murphy-Goode for an undisclosed sum. Known for its Fume Blanc reserve, Island Block Chardonnay and Liar’s Dice and Snake Eyes Zinfandels, Murphy-Goode currently produces about 140,000 nine-liter cases annually. The Murphy family will retain its vineyard holdings and sell their grapes to Jackson for Murphy-Goode production under the deal.
